As stated in this article, the mileage tracker is only available to admin-level users, so if you're set as a regular user, that would be why you can't see the option in the mobile app. If you are an admin-level user but don't see the option to track mileage, I recommend reaching out to the QuickBooks Online support team outside of the Community. They'll be able to view your access with you n the system in order to see why you don't see that function in the app. You can reach them using these steps:

 

Schedule a Callback or start a Chat: click (?)Help in the upper right > type and enter "Contact support" into the QB Assistant > click Contact Us > explain your situation > click Let's Talk > choose Get a callback or Start a Chat.
